The Rawda of Yazid’s Gathering is a profound expression of Shia Islam’s commitment to remember and act in the face of injustice. It serves multiple purposes: as a site of mourning, a platform of educational engagement, and a catalyst for social justice. The historical narratives, rituals, and socio-political dimensions encapsulated within this gathering remind us of the enduring nature of faith, sacrifice, and resilience inherent in the Shia identity. As such, the Rawda remains a vital component of the Shia experience, intertwining the past and present, and anchoring aspirations for a just future.
